Overview of the opportunity:

The KPMG Montreal office is looking for a Senior Manager – Accounting Advisory Services to join its team.

We are currently looking for a Senior Manager that is passionate about technical accounting and delivering exceptional client service. The ideal candidate has a track record of growth, and enjoys helping clients and engagement teams resolve complex accounting issues by providing technical accounting advice.
What you will do

The Senior Manager position will involve applying technical knowledge of accounting policies and standards under IFRS, US GAAP and ASPE. The role offers continued learning opportunities that will keep you on the cutting edge of new pronouncements and on the forefront of new deals and innovative transactions. The ideal candidate will work with a select group that are gurus in accounting financial reporting. Individuals will focus on IFRS and US GAAP consultations, queries and projects. Depending on the candidate’s background, individuals may also focus on ASPE and Enterprise clients.

Our work environment is flexible and offers opportunities to work from home and adjust your hours to suit your family environment.

More specifically, the successful candidate may be responsible for

  • Leading and contributing to accounting advisory projects, including complex accounting matters;
  • Coaching and developing other professionals working on accounting advisory projects;
  • Assisting with research and responding to consultations and queries, and requests for accounting advice;
  • Building your professional network and growing the accounting advisory business;
  • Planning for and developing internal and external thought leadership publications and events; and
  • Facilitating external and internal training.

What you bring to the role

A successful candidate will possess the following skills and behaviors:

  • An entrepreneurial growth mindset that supports you in generating new opportunities for accounting advisory projects;
  • An interest and intellectual curiosity in accounting policies and standards and applying these principles to complex transactions;
  • Ambition to learn new things as well as analyze, research and solve problems on complex accounting issues, while displaying good judgment;
  • Deep knowledge of IFRS and/or US GAAP;
  • Superior written and oral communication skills, with the ability to ‘uncomplicate the complicated’ by expressing ideas clearly, convincingly and concisely to both external and internal stakeholders;
  • Must be able to take initiative and work independently, but also work effectively as a member of a team;
  • Strong project management and organizational skills, with the ability to manage competing demands, without sacrificing attention to detail. Also, the ability to deliver assignments and respond to queries on a timely basis;
  • Ability to take initiative and display good judgment;
  • 7+ years of accounting experience in an accounting firm or in a company; and
  • Canadian CPA designation, or equivalent.
